Tang Jun-sang (Korean: 탕준상; born on August 13, 2003) is a South Korean actor. He gained recognition for his role in the television series Crash Landing on You (2019–2020) and leading role in both Move to Heaven (2021) and Racket Boys (2021). Read more on Wikipedia
